A successful accountancy practice near Midsomer Norton is looking for an Accountant to provide essential services such as year-end accounts preparation and tax compliance. This role offers flexible working arrangements and the opportunity for professional development, suitable for candidates with AAT qualifications or those pursuing ACCA/ACA pathways.
Responsibilities include mentoring junior staff and working closely with management to support diverse clients, offering a dynamic and collaborative environment.
